On September 4, 2004, the NAVY lost CN Knott, Eric Lyle of GRAND ISLAND, NE in CAMP AL FALLUJAH, IRAQ. He was 21. Cause: HOSTILE.

Their Story

From GRAND ISLAND, NE, CN Knott, Eric Lyle, serving with NMCB 4 PORT HUENEME CA, was 21 years old when he deployed with the NAVY to Iraq.

September 4, 2004 ? Knott, Eric Lyle died in CAMP AL FALLUJAH, IRAQ, HOSTILE. The Department of Defense confirmed his death in 2004.

In the first year of occupation, military victory gave way to an insurgency the US hadn't planned for. Disbanding the Iraqi army created a vacuum. Armed groups filled it immediately.

The members of NMCB 4 PORT HUENEME CA who served alongside him carry his memory. His record in DCAS documents his service and sacrifice during Operation Iraqi Freedom.
